From trailblazer to mentor: Roland Butcher on changing the face of English cricket

Roland Butcher’s story is one of resilience, trailblazing achievement, and deep love for the game. A former England international and Middlesex legend, he made history as the first black player to represent his country - a moment that changed English cricket forever.

Today, as a respected cricket speaker, Roland shares the lessons learned from a lifetime in professional sport, from overcoming barriers to building winning teams and nurturing future talent.

His insights reach far beyond the boundary, resonating with leaders, athletes, and audiences alike.

Heineken become the global drinks partner for Premier Padel from 2026

The rise of professional padel has been unmatched. In 2023, professional padel was worth €2 billion, and that number is estimated to rise by the end of 2025.

The sport’s top players are becoming icons in their own right, and major brands are noticing.

The Spanish padel equipment NOX received a recent €1.9 million investment from Oaskley Capital.

Millions are being poured into the fastest growing sport, and Heineken is the latest to toss their hat into the glassed ring.

Horse racing news: William Hill applaud shrewd punter who turned tenner into nearly £50,000

William Hill have been hit by a remarkable weekend winner as one shrewd punter landed an each-way sixfold from just a £10 total stake, returning a cool £47,351.56.

The bet featured selections from Cheltenham, Doncaster, and Newbury, but unlike most big acca winners, only included one winning selection.

Horse racing news: Harry Bentley lands first Hong Kong Group 2 win in £500,000 Premier Bowl

Harry Bentley landed the biggest prize of his Hong Kong career to date as Tomodachi Kokoroe sensationally catapulted himself into LONGINES Hong Kong International Races reckoning after running the second-fastest 1200 metre time in Hong Kong racing history in the HK$5.35 million (approx. £500,000) G2 Premier Bowl Handicap (6f/1200m) at Sha Tin on Sunday 26 October.
